Im hoping someone else has experienced this and can shed some light on this situation. First up heres my environment
Exchange 2007
Outlook 2003 sp3 + all latest updates and on Windows Server 2003 R2

Heres my issue: Easier by giving an Example;
Sue sends out a vote to all Managers with a Yes No option.
John has his PA [Pam] reply YES for him.
When Sue checks her sent item message the tracking has added Pam to the list, and has her response is YES, and John has no tracking response...... Pam isnt a manager and shouldnt be on the list... and John has no response.

Has anyone got a workaround for this... if we send an email to 80+ managers and their PAs respond, its hard to know whos coming and not.....
